How to Write an Outstanding Nursing Dissertation
If you are working on your nursing dissertation, here are a few steps to help you achieve academic success:
-
Choose a Strong Research Topic
Pick a topic that aligns with your career goals and has enough academic sources to support your research. Some trending topics include:- The impact of nurse-patient communication on patient outcomes
- Ethical challenges in palliative care
- The effectiveness of telehealth in rural healthcare
-
Develop a Clear Research Question
Your research question should be specific, measurable, and researchable. This will guide your study and keep your work focused. -
Conduct Thorough Literature Review
A well-structured literature review helps to build a strong theoretical foundation. nursing dissertation help Use credible sources like medical journals, government reports, and peer-reviewed studies. -
Follow the Correct Dissertation Structure
A standard nursing dissertation consists of:- Introduction
- Literature review
- Methodology
- Results and discussion
- Conclusion and recommendations
-
Use Evidence-Based Practice (EBP)
Nursing dissertations should be backed by evidence-based practice to enhance credibility. Support your claims with data from clinical studies and authoritative sources. -
